The altercation, for which he added a new sentence to his record, occurred on the night of December 8, 2020, in a bar on Bonhome street in Ourense. Because of his behavior and after allegedly shouting slogans in favor of ETA, a group of people wanted to kick him out of the organization. After an exchange of impressions, defendant hit another man in the headusing an unidentified object.
The victim’s skull had multiple grazes and cuts. It had to be stitched. For ten days he could not devote himself to his usual work. scars left as a result of this attack.
The accused shouted to those present at the workplace, “You are all going to die”. As the phrase was deemed proven, its purpose was to scare them.
The event that turned Spain upside down occurred during the 2015 campaign, on the eve of the general elections, at the Plaza de la Peregrina in the center of the city of Lérez, where Mariano Rajoy was Prime Minister. The defendant, who was a minor at the time, surrendered punch in the leader’s face, minutes after requesting a photo. As is known after the event, the young man is a distant relative of the former president.
The Pontevedra Juvenile Court sentenced him to two years in prison and another year of probation in a closed regime centre. After serving this sentence and as an adult, problems with justice continued.
He assaulted a Vox leader in Pontevedra in 2019, but was acquitted for reaching an out-of-court settlement with the victim. Neither the complainant nor the accused attended the hearing, and the prosecution demanded acquittal. He took part in this incident at a bar in Ourense in 2020 and was arrested for a crime in 2021.
